Common Ground Artist Workspaces
Common Ground host two artist workspaces in the communities of Inchicore and Rialto, Dublin 8. Since 2003 we have had over 40 artists in residence. Cathy Dunne of Lore Films captures what it means to an artist to be in residence in The Lodge and studio 468.

A Critical Conversation with artist Pat Curran
Pat Curran was an artist in residence at The Lodge, Inchicore, Dublin 8 from 2019 to 2022. This is one of a series of Critical Conversations programmed by Common Ground. Pat, interviewed by Catherine Marshall at studio 468, Rialto, reflects on his journey as an artist based in the community where he grew up.
